The tired old man says

“When you’ve lived as long as I have

You no longer doubt there’s a hell.”

I say different

As does every girl with empty eyes

And nails bitten down to the quick

Every boy with a sewn-up mouth

Choking down his screams in

A plastic bag

Every child walking home slowly, shadow

Lengthening as the sun goes down

“Hell is empty

Its devils dance around the earth

Clothed in human skin.”
